Mr. Phil O'Neal, M.Mus.

   Born into a musical household in Galveston, Texas, O’Neal was introduced to singing through his mother’s performances at the Mt. Gilead Baptist Church, and his father’s extensive record collection.  His instrumental path began when he became a percussionist in his school band in the 6th grade. After embracing the joy of performing for live audiences by singing for his classmates in the 8th grade, O’Neal knew that this was the path he wanted his life to take.  His respect and admiration for artists like Luther Vandross, Stevie Wonder, Donnie Hathaway, & Brian McKnight, led him to begin playing the piano when he was eighteen so he could accompany his own voice.
   The piano would continue to shape O’Neal’s life as he found himself enrolled at Prairie View A&M University (PVAMU), where he would graduate from with a Bachelor’s of Arts in Music (piano). O’Neal’s time at his alma mater was not just a learning experience, it was a life experience; everything he took from there served to help make him more dedicated to his craft and even more talented as a musician & teacher. Shortly after graduation O'Neal moved to the Dallas/Fort Worth area and his career in education began in the fall of 2004 in the Richardson Independent School District, where he worked as an elementary music teacher at several campuses until he relocated back to the the greater Houston area with his wife LaShonda & sons Kai & Taj back in July of 2013.  Mr. O'Neal was then hired to be the general music teacher at Summerwood Elementary School (SWE) where he founded the nationally known SWE "Shining Stars" Choir and co-wrote the SWE school song "Hail Summerwood" along with the 5th grade class of 2014. He also achieved one of the highest honors in education by being chosen to be the 2017-2018 SWE "Teacher of the Year" and a top 5 district finalist. Since his arrival at Woodcreek Middle Schoool back in August of 2017, his choirs have gone on to win numerous SWEEPSTAKES awards and have performed at various venues around the city such as singing the national anthem at Minute Maid Park and performing on the steps of Houston City Hall at the annual Red Ribbon Rally. Under his direction the choir also performed at Carnegie Hall back in June of 2019 to rave reviews.  In addition to being the choir director here at Woodcreek Middle School, Mr. O'Neal is also the Worship Leader at the Atascocita United Methodist Church in Atascocita, TX and a regular performer throughout the Greater Houston area in the local music scene. He is also a member of Phi Mu Alpha Sinfonia, Alpha Phi Alpha Fraternity, Inc., Texas Music Educator's Association (TMEA) & the American Federation of Teachers (AFT).
   Mr. O’Neal has been passionate about music for his entire life.  This passion has driven him to teach students how to create  & appreciate music that is filled with real talent, musicianship, emotion and meaning.
